To Digital Leaders:
All this data and all these humans struggling to predict some value out of it while forgetting how much a ‘healthy collaborative culture’ with ‘positive and happy people’ is vital to its success. I am not ranting about Millennials or the Gen Z or how the Gen X has been a total misfit to lead us so far; all I am saying we need to invest in our people, a lot more than we ever used to. We are in the vicious circle of creation, un-creation and re-creation and only with the right-minded people in our teams we can achieve what we mean to. We cannot be loners as leaders, not at this point in time, considering each one of us is hand in hand in the sacrifice.
At workplaces, with teams of tens or twenties, we can’t afford negativity sprawling. This may eat away all the productivity in no time and all you will be left with is a dearth of like-minded creative individuals who with the right amount of respect, motivation and all-encompassing leadership would have made it through this digital deluge.
Noah’s ark is what we aim to build, how can we pick a wrong pair or let one fall out into the abyss?
